THRUPP, Eric George. Served as an Ambulance Officer in Taupo and Auckland for over 30 years. Fastideous in his presentation. Larger than life for his humour and style. Went on to have a 25 year career as on the tour coach tourist circuit with Pavlovich Coach Lines. A giant Totara at rest. A valued member of the New Zealand Association of Ambulance Veterans.
